Austria. Maria Theresa. 1743-1780. AR thaler (40.6 mm, 28.09 g, 12 h). probable restrike. "dated" 1780. M · THERESIA · D · G · R · IMP · HU · BO · REG , veiled and draped bust of Maria Theresa right, brooch on shoulder; S.F. (engraver's initials) beneath bust / ARCHID · AVST · DUX · BURG · CO · TYR · 1780 · X, crowned Austro-Hungarian Imperial eagle facing, wings spread, double-crowned arms on breast . Cf. KM 1866.3. MS, some brownish toning on areas of obverse; reverse bright with very light toning.
Although "dated" 1780 and originally minted in Vienna, the Maria Theresia Thaler has been (and probably is still being) struck in many places around the world over the centuries as it has always been a trade coinage, it is particularly popular in the mid-east where it's known as "The fat one". This piece was probably produced in the 20th century, possibly late 19th century - so far as is visible, this is not an "original" strike. Modern strikes, however, with a few very small differences are challenging to place precisely as they are so close to the original.
